City of Kenora Business Inventory Survey The City of Kenora (City) has launched an initiative to create a 5-Year Tourism and Economic Development Strategy for the community. The strategy will identify tourism and economic development opportunities along with targeted implementation initiatives to support local business expansion, inbound investment, business start-ups and workforce development within the community. While the City is the catalyst of the strategy, it is well recognised that City Hall is only one Economic Development player involved in delivering services and programs for our community to thrive. This survey focuses on understanding the opportunities and challenges our local business community encounters in Kenora. This information will help the City understand how it can support existing and new businesses in the future through economic targeted programs and initiatives. We will use this data and information to track trends in the community to ensure tourism and economic development focused initiatives align with the real needs, challenges and opportunities in the community.The survey questions are broken down into six (6) different categories: Introduction and Background – basic introductory questions related to your business. Space and Facilities – questions related to the existing space and facilities your business operates in. Market Share and Financials – questions regarding your market share/customer base and recent financial conditions. Workforce – questions related to your business’s current workforce and experience recruiting and retaining employees. Investment Friendliness and Competitiveness – questions related to understanding Kenora’s investment friendliness and competitiveness as a municipality and community. Priorities to Improve Economic Development – questions to identify what action areas you think the City should prioritize to improve the business climate and economic development in Kenora.
